Senior Hobbies

By the time you reach the golden years, you might need something to occupy your time. Seniors have a lot of free time, so a hobby would be something to keep them busy and help to enjoy themselves too. There are several different types of hobbies that a senior can consider. If a senior lives in a senior facility, there are probably more things that you can do because of the amount of other seniors around. In the senior living areas, there are usually many facilities that are offered. Tennis courts, shuffle board, swimming pools, pool tables and horse shoes are usually available. These can provide exercise and fresh air, to rid of depression and isolation.

When you think of seniors having hobbies, what is one of the first things that come to your mind? "BINGO" is always something that you see many seniors playing. It is a favorite game of some elders because they do not have the ability to exercise or be very active. This way, they can have fun and still be with friends. Playing cards is also another activity, along with dominoes. In a senior facility, you can always find a game going on somewhere.

Some senior women may feel like they finally have the time for quilting. There are quilting clubs around or they may just want to make one among friends. Men may consider woodworking or playing golf. There is a variety of hobbies that a senior can choose. If they want to be active, play games or do something challenging; it’s left up to them; they have earned the right.
